发明名称 COLOUR CAST COMPENSATING FILTER FOR OPTICAL APPLIANCES WITH VIEWING AND PHOTOGRAPHIC BEAM PATHS
摘要 A colour cast compensating filter for optical appliances has an interference filter layer with the following composition (for a reference wavelength (lambda) = 500 nm): nG (glass dispersion disk) / 0.3019 H / 0.6179 L / 0.7495 H / (0.4910 L / 0.9722 H)5 0.9616 L / 2.0773 H / 0.4700 L / 0.6630 H / 1 (air). The low refraction material consists of MgF2 whereas the high refraction material consists of a substance constituted by the group ZrO2, Ta2O5, HfO2, a mixture of metal oxides and rare earth oxides. This interference filter layer allows the light intensity of a complex optical appliance with viewing and photographic beam paths for different wavelengths to be influenced in a defined manner, so that a colour-neutral photographic reproduction and viewing of the microscoped objects may be obtained. This interference filter layer is produced by high-vacuum vapour deposition. The glass substrate may have an index of refraction nG between 1.52 and 1.9. The angle of incidence is equal to (0 +- 10) .
